Understanding Deposit Limits: Your Financial Firewall
Deposit limits are your first line of defense. They prevent you from depositing more money than you’re comfortable with within a specific timeframe – typically daily, weekly, or monthly. Think of them as a financial firewall, preventing impulsive decisions and helping you stick to your pre-determined budget. For experienced gamblers, this is about discipline and strategic planning. You already know your limits, but setting them in the casino system formalizes your commitment and adds an extra layer of protection.
How to Set Deposit Limits at Mount Gold Casino
The process is usually straightforward, but let’s break it down. You’ll typically find the options within your account settings, often under a section labeled “Responsible Gaming,” “Player Protection,” or something similar. Look for options related to “Deposit Limits.”
- Access Your Account: Log in to your account at the casino.
- Navigate to Settings: Find the “My Account” or “Profile” section.
- Locate Responsible Gaming: Look for a tab or link related to responsible gambling practices.
- Choose Deposit Limits: Select the option to set or adjust your deposit limits.
- Set Your Limits: Specify the amount you want to limit your deposits to for each time period (daily, weekly, monthly).
- Confirm and Save: Review your settings and confirm the changes. You might need to verify your identity.
Remember that decreasing your deposit limits usually takes effect immediately. However, increasing them might involve a waiting period (often 24 hours or more) to prevent impulsive decisions. This is a built-in safeguard to protect you from yourself, and it’s something experienced players should appreciate.
Mastering Loss Limits: Protecting Your Bankroll
Loss limits are just as critical as deposit limits. They help you control how much you’re willing to lose within a specific timeframe. This isn’t about being afraid to lose; it’s about understanding that losses are part of the game and having a pre-defined point at which you’ll step away. This prevents chasing losses, a common pitfall that can quickly erode your bankroll and lead to regrettable decisions. For experienced players, loss limits are a key component of a robust bankroll management strategy.

Strategic Considerations for Experienced Gamblers
Setting limits is not a one-size-fits-all approach. Experienced gamblers should consider the following:
- Bankroll Management: Your limits should align with your overall bankroll management strategy. Don’t set limits that are too high or too low for your playing style.
- Game Selection: Different games have different volatility levels. Adjust your limits based on the games you’re playing. High-volatility games might warrant stricter limits.
- Session Length: Consider the length of your gambling sessions. Shorter sessions might allow for higher daily limits, while longer sessions might require tighter controls.
- Review and Adjust: Regularly review your limits and adjust them as needed. Life changes, and so should your approach to responsible gambling.
- Self-Exclusion: If you feel you’re losing control, don’t hesitate to utilize self-exclusion options. This is a powerful tool for taking a break and regaining perspective.
